Android—SharedPreferences的使用

来源:互联网 发布:蚁群算法VB程序 编辑:程序博客网 时间:2024/05/18 11:35

注:SharedPreferences通过Key-Value的形式存储数据到手机

一、获取SharedPreferences对象

SharedPreferences sp = getSharedPreferences("xxx",MODE_PRIVATE); //需要在Context中才能获取

//保存文件为:/data/data/包名/shared_prefs/xxx.xml   保存文件格式为xml

二、获取SharedPreferences的编辑对象

Editor edit = sp.edit();

三、存储数据

edit.putString("username","张三");

edit.commit //需要确认才可保存

四、获取数据

SharedPreferences sp = getSharedPreferences("xxx",MODE_PRIVATE); //需要从xxx文件中获取,不需要写格式名

String username = sp.getString("username","xxx") //此处xxx为默认值,即如果找不到username的值返回此值

原创粉丝点击